Setting Up Your First Shop

Your IPTVbp shop is the public-facing storefront where customers browse products, add items to their cart, and complete checkout. This guide covers every setting you need to configure before sharing the link.

Store Settings Overview

Navigate to Settings > Store in the vendor dashboard. The page is divided into several sections described below.

Branding

Setting Description Recommendation
Store Name Displayed in the header and browser tab Keep it short -- 2-3 words
Tagline Shown below the name on the shop page Describe your service in one line
Logo Appears in the navigation bar SVG or transparent PNG, 200x60 px
Favicon Browser tab icon 32x32 PNG
Primary Colour Buttons, links, and highlights Match your brand
Background Style Light, dark, or gradient Dark themes convert well for IPTV

Custom Domain

Using your own domain (e.g. shop.myiptv.com) builds trust and improves SEO.

  1. In Settings > Store > Custom Domain, enter your domain.
  2. Add a CNAME record in your DNS provider pointing to stores.iptvbp.com.
  3. Wait for DNS propagation (usually 5-30 minutes).
  4. Click Verify Domain. IPTVbp will automatically provision an SSL certificate.
  5. Your store is now accessible at https://shop.myiptv.com.

If you do not use a custom domain your store is available at https://iptvbp.com/store/your-shop-id.

Creating Products

Go to Products > Create New and fill in:

Basic Information

  • Product Name -- descriptive and clear, e.g. "Premium IPTV -- 1 Month".
  • Description -- list channels, VOD count, features. Supports Markdown.
  • Image -- optional product thumbnail (800x600 recommended).

Pricing

  • Price -- in your store currency (EUR by default).
  • Billing Cycle -- Monthly, Quarterly, Semi-Annual, Annual, or One-Time.
  • Setup Fee -- optional one-time charge on the first invoice only.

Panel Configuration

  • Panel -- select the connected panel.
  • Package -- choose the panel package/bouquet to assign.
  • Connections -- number of simultaneous streams (1-4 typical).

Trial Settings

Trials can significantly increase conversions:

  • Enable Trial -- toggle on.
  • Trial Duration -- 24 hours, 3 days, or 7 days.
  • Trial Price -- free or a small fee (EUR 1-2) to reduce abuse.
  • After Trial -- auto-convert to paid, require manual upgrade, or cancel.

Organising Products

  • Featured -- mark one product as featured; it will be highlighted on the shop page.
  • Order -- drag products to set display order.
  • Status -- Active (visible), Hidden (direct link only), or Disabled (cannot purchase).

Testing Your Store

Before going live:

  1. Set your payment gateway to test/sandbox mode.
  2. Visit your store URL.
  3. Add a product to cart.
  4. Complete checkout using a test card (Stripe: 4242 4242 4242 4242).
  5. Verify the subscription appears in your dashboard.
  6. Check the customer received a credentials email.
  7. Test the credentials on your panel.

Once everything works, switch the payment gateway to live mode and share your store link.
